McGill's Electric Snowmobile Wins during the Clean Snowmobile Challenge

Published: 19 March 2014

McGill University of Montreal, Canada won the Zero Emissions, or electric, category of the challenge last weekend at Michigan Technological University's Keweenaw Research Center. Published on...

Back to top